Abstract

Known devices for determining the filling level of liquefied gases in a cryogenic container are provided with an array of sensors distributed vertically along the volume to be measured, and with a signal transmitter for producing a signal that can be detected by the sensors, as well as with a level indicator. The aim of the invention is to provide, starting from the prior art, a simple and low-maintenance level meter. To this end, the signal transmitter comprises a magnet (11) linked with a floating body (10). Said magnet can be displaced along an array of magnetic field sensors (5) and produces a magnetic field that is detected depending on the filling level (8) by one or more of the magnetic field sensors (5) and is transmitted to the level indicator (6) in the form of a filling level signal.
